Capstone team 'EMPOWER Playgrounds' designed and built secure playground equipment to generate power for schools in rural Ghana.
The electricity produced by the children's play will light school houses for both elementary and adult education, continbuting to a brighter future for the people of Ghana.

Capstone team 'Precision Application Technology' designed and built a material application system for ATK Launch Systems Group.
The system applies a variety of soluble material from 0.05mg to 75mg per square foot onto various substrates.

Capstone team 'Team Crash Test Dummies' designed and manufactured a test fixture and developed test procedures for determining vehicle passenger comfort when a prototype knee restraint is deployed.
The fixture will enable the Crash Test Dummies' sponsor, Autoliv, to further develop new technology in automotive safety products.

Capstone team 'Ascent' designed and built a tool tray attachment stystem for Wing Enterprises. The attachment system will work with the various Little Giant Ladder systems.
The scope of the project was to develop an attachment system enabling the user to attach, with one hand, a variety of customized tool trays and accessories to the ladder at any point on the ladder.

Capstone team 'Spring Loaded' designed and built a universal spring tester for Spring Works that measures spring load capacity and displacement.
The tester will significantly increase current testing capabilities and will safely and accurately measure springs up to 40 inches in length and 10,000 pounds in load capacity.

Capstone team 'Twenty-Fourth Floor' developed an elevator control system for the Elevator Company of North Salt Lake City.
The control system reads in user commands, sensor outputs, and motor telemetry and outputs commands to all the elevator's components.
Special emphasis was given to insure the safety and reliability of the elevator controller.

Capstone team 'Daffodil Design' designed and built a test data acquisition node for Liberty Safe.
The device will be used by the test engineers to validate published specifications for heat, water, smoke, and attack resistance of their safes.

Capstone team 'Prime Time Solutions' designed an automated system to coat T-studs with primer so they can be encapsulated with PVC and attached to windows used in the Hyundai Santa Fe.
The project provided a more efficient way to coat the studs rather than the old system AGC Automotive used to coat the studs by hand.

Capstone team 'Cold Start' designed an integrated engine test system for all John Deere engine model series.
The system will effectively generate and measure a torque-curve with starting condition temperatures as low as -30 degrees Celsius.

Capstone team 'D-Cell' was commissioned by John Deere to design, build, and test an oil consumption monitoring device.
This device must perform real-time monitoring during John Deere's 2000 hour life-test, and must be compatible with all 2.4-13.5 liter diesel engines.

Capstone team 'Spyrian' developed a visual pill inspection process for the pharmaceutical and nutraceutical industries.
This process involves 100% area visual inspection by cameras, processing of the image by software and sorting of passed or failed pills at a rate of 250,000 pills per hour. Currently this inspection is done by the human eye.
